本文分析了贝尔湖坳陷的形成发育,指出在构造应力不均衡作用及其方式转换作用下,坳陷边缘锯齿状断裂活动具早期北段强、晚期南段强的迁移性。坳陷受西缘断裂控制呈单断式,其发育规模北小南大,发育时间北早南晚,沉降中心、沉积中心也具有南向迁移性,即坳陷北部早期沉积物较厚,有湖相沉积,但回返早,坳陷南部后期沉降幅度大,湖相沉积发育。因而,自北向南,油源岩成熟门限虽较接近,但含油气层位增加,厚度增大,表明坳陷中部和南部含油气前景较好。构造应力场的转换,使断裂交叉部位的构造带有利于油气聚集。
This paper analyzes the formation and development of Buir lake depression and points out that tectonic stresses are unbalanced and stress system is transformed. Thus the saw-toothed fault activity at the depression border is characterized by a migration with northern part strong at early stage and southern part strong at late stage. The depression is controlled by the fault at western border and is in the form of single-fault, and its scale of development is smaller in north than in south, its time of development earlier in north than in south, subsidence center and depcenter of depression also migrates southward. The north of the depression obtained the thick sediments with deep lacustrine factes at early stage and uplift earlier,while the south had a deep subsidence at late stage with development of lacustrine factes.Thus from the north to the south, mere hydrocarbon-bearing section appears and thickness increases although the maturing threshold of source rock is relatively the same, which shows the middle and the south of the transformation of tectonic stress field that makes the tectonic belt at the cross of faults being in favour of hydrocarbon accumulation.
